Curator.io features and specs

  • Versatile Content Aggregation
    Curator.io allows for the aggregation of content from various social media platforms and RSS feeds, providing a unified stream of content.
  • Customizable Design
    The platform offers customizable templates and themes, enabling users to adjust the look and feel of the content feed to match their brand identity.
  • Easy Integration
    Curator.io provides straightforward options for embedding content feeds into websites, blogs, and other digital platforms with minimal technical expertise required.
  • Real-time Updates
    Automatically fetches and updates content in real-time, ensuring that the displayed information is always current.
  • Content Moderation
    Users can manually approve content before it is displayed, enabling greater control over what appears in their feed.
  • Affordable Pricing
    Curator.io offers various pricing tiers, including a free plan, making it accessible to both small businesses and individuals.

Possible disadvantages of Curator.io

  • Limited Features on Free Plan
    The free plan offers basic features, but lacks advanced functionalities such as analytics and comprehensive moderation tools.
  • Dependency on Third-party APIs
    The platform relies on third-party social media APIs to fetch content, which can be problematic if there are rate limits or API changes.
  • Customization Limitations
    While there are options for customization, more complex or highly specific design needs might require additional development or use of other tools.
  • Learning Curve
    New users may experience a learning curve to effectively utilize all features, especially if they are not technically inclined.
  • Branding on Lower Tiers
    Lower-tier plans might include Curator.io's branding on the embedded feeds, which could be undesirable for some businesses.

CloudStack features and specs

  • Open Source
    CloudStack is an open-source cloud computing software for creating, managing, and deploying infrastructure cloud services. This reduces costs and allows for customization.
  • Hypervisor Agnostic
    CloudStack supports multiple hypervisors, including VMware, KVM, and XenServer, offering flexibility in deployment environments.
  • Comprehensive UI
    It features an intuitive and user-friendly graphical user interface, which eases the management of cloud infrastructure.
  • API Support
    CloudStack provides a robust API, facilitating automation and integration with other systems and tools.
  • Scalability
    Designed to scale efficiently, it can manage thousands of servers from a single point of control, making it suitable for both small and large-scale deployments.

Possible disadvantages of CloudStack

  • Complex Setup
    The initial setup and configuration can be complex and time-consuming, requiring a certain level of expertise.
  • Limited Vendor Support
    Compared to some commercial solutions, CloudStack has fewer vendor-backed support options, which might be a concern for enterprises seeking guaranteed assistance.
  • Smaller Community
    The CloudStack community is smaller compared to other open-source cloud management platforms like OpenStack, potentially leading to fewer available third-party integrations and plug-ins.
  • Update and Maintenance
    Keeping CloudStack up-to-date and maintained can be challenging, especially with its broad range of features and compatibility considerations.
  • Documentation
    While the documentation exists, it can sometimes be lacking in detail or clarity for complex scenarios, requiring users to rely on community support or external resources.
